Which insurance program is designed to help individuals with low income access healthcare services?

  1. Medicare

  2. AHCCCS

  3. Private insurance

  4. Short term health insurance

The correct answer is: AHCCCS

The correct choice is AHCCCS, which stands for the Arizona Health Care Cost Containment System. This program specifically aims to provide health care coverage for individuals and families who meet certain income and eligibility requirements, thus enabling low-income residents of Arizona to access necessary healthcare services. AHCCCS plays a crucial role in expanding Medicaid services, ensuring that those with limited financial resources can receive medical care, preventive services, and other essential health benefits. In contrast, Medicare primarily serves individuals aged 65 and older or those with certain disabilities, and it does not focus specifically on low-income individuals like AHCCCS does. Private insurance generally requires payment of premiums, which may be challenging for those with low income. Short-term health insurance is designed to provide temporary coverage and not a comprehensive solution for ongoing healthcare needs, making it less suitable for addressing the needs of low-income individuals seeking long-term health assistance. Therefore, AHCCCS is uniquely tailored to assist the low-income population in accessing healthcare services.
